3rd Vienna Mathematics Competition at the Faculty of Mathematics at the University of Vienna

20.04.2026

Mathematics students from several countries have participated in an individual competition and a team competition for the third time

The third edition of the Vienna Mathematics Competition took place at the Faculty of Mathematics at the University of Vienna, organized and directed by Theresia Eisenkölbl with financial support from Janestreet. Undergraduate students from Austria, Germany, Lithuania, Poland, Slovakia, and Ukraine had the opportunity to demonstrate their skills in both an individual and a team competition.

First place in the individual competition, with a perfect score, went to Dominik Pultar from the University of Vienna. First place in the team competition went to the Austrian Avalanche team from the University of Vienna (David Buchmaier Bofill, Gabriel Pflügl, Dominik Pultar, and Jan Strehn). Second place went to the team x²-13x+42=0 from the Taras Shevchenko National University of Kyiv University, and third place went to the team MCMC TUM from the Technical University of Munich.
